Odor Removal After Water Damage v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ak, contained to a single room Yes No You can likely tackle this on your own with some basic cleaning supplies.
Large flood, affecting multiple rooms No Yes This need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age.
Musty odors persisting after a leak No Yes Professional-grade equipment and techniques are needed to remove the source of the odor.
Visible signs of water damage, such as warping or discoloration No Yes Our team can identify the source and develop a plan to fix the problem before it gets worse.
Unpleasant odors in the attic or crawlspace No Yes Our team has the equipment and expertise to identify and remove the source of the odor.
Water damage affecting the foundation or structural integrity of the home No Yes This needs specialized expertise and equipment to prevent further damage and ensure the home’s safety.

Odor Removal After Water Damage Cost In Sandy Springs, GA

The cost of odor removal after water damage varies based on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in the area. Our team will work with you to develop a customized plan and provide a free estimate. These estimates are based on real-world costs and are subject to change depending on the specifics of your situ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Inspection and Assessment $100 – $500 The size of the affected area and the complexity of the problem.
Containment and Preparation $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the amount of equipment needed.
Odor Removal and Drying $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area, the type of equipment needed, and the amount of labor required.
Final Inspection and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the complexity of the problem.
Specialized Equipment Rental $500 – $2,000 The type and amount of equipment needed.
Travel Fees (if applicable) $100 – $500 The distance from our location to your property.
